What is the New Mexico Fuel Retailer Report?

The New Mexico Fuel Retailer Report is a crucial fuel tax reporting form designed for fuel retailers operating in New Mexico. This form collects essential retailer information, including the retailer's name, FEIN/SSN/BN, and the different fuel types handled. Accurate completion of this report ensures compliance with state regulations surrounding fuel purchases.
Key details required on the New Mexico Fuel Retailer Report include specific information about the retailer and the gallons received for each fuel type. Understanding the form's components is integral to effective fuel tax reporting.

Step-by-Step Guide to Filling Out the New Mexico Fuel Retailer Report

To accurately fill out the New Mexico Fuel Retailer Report, follow these steps:
  • Begin by entering your retailer information, including your FEIN/SSN/BN.
  • Complete the sections related to the schedule type and reporting month/year.
  • Input the total gallons received for each fuel type.
  • Double-check for any common pitfalls, such as missing fields or incorrect entries.
Taking care with these details helps ensure that your submission is correct and avoids any unnecessary delays or rejections.
